Serka
Serka is a village located in Lawalaung subdivision of Chatra district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Lawalong (tehsildar office) and 19km away from district headquarter Chatra. As per 2009 stats, Kolkole Kala is the gram panchayat of Serka village.

About Serka
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Serka is 348557. The village spans a total geographical area of 740 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 825404. Lawalaung is nearest town to Serka village for all major economic activities.

Population of Serka
Below is a concise population overview of Serka as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 305 | 151 | 154 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 91 | 46 | 45 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 246 | 122 | 124 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 28 | 11 | 17 |
Literate Population | 79 | 46 | 33 |
Illiterate Population | 226 | 105 | 121 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Serka village:
- The total population of Serka village is around 305, including approximately 151 males and 154 females, with a sex ratio of 1019 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 91 children aged 0–6 years in Serka village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Serka village has 246 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 28 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Serka village is about 25.90%, with male literacy at 30.46% and female literacy at 21.43%.
- There are around 54 households in Serka village.
Connectivity of Serka
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Serka. As per the 2011 stats, Serka had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
